    Description

    OpenLCA Nexus is an online repository for LCA data. It combines data offered by world-leading LCA data providers such as PE International (GaBi databases), the ecoinvent centre (ecoinvent), or the Joint Research Centre from the European Commission (ELCD).

    This website contains a powerful search engine for LCA data that allows filtering requested data sets by database, or by year, geographical location, by industrial sector, and by product and price. Nexus contains free and “for purchase” data sets.

    Description

    This dataset contains the complete inventory data for direct import and re-use in LCA software (ILCD and JSON-ID format; exported from openLCA), together with a short manual about the import and use of the provided LCI datasets in openLCA. Additionally, the modified and parametrized LCI data are also provided in tabulated form (supplementary information document). The LCI data are based on ecoinvent 3.71., and eventually require update for use with more recenzt ei databases (re-linking of providers / flows). Import into openLCA using the JSON-LD format should maintain all default providers except those that suffered changes between the ei versions

    Description

    The organisational life cycle assessment (OLCA) and the social life cycle assessment (S-LCA) of the University of the Basque Country UPV/EHU were conducted. Bueno et al. (2021) used this dataset for the calculation of the environmental and social footprint of the University of the Basque Country UPV/EHU for year 2016.

    This dataset provides detailed information on the UPV/EHU and the boundaries considered; on the compilation and quantification of the life cycle inventory (LCI), which included a transport survey conducted in summer 2018; and on the modelling process followed for the calculation of the environmental and social footprints, based on the Ecoinvent 3.3 database and PSILCA-based Soca v1 add-on, and carried out with the openLCA free software. The dataset also includes the life cycle impact assessment (LCIA) results provided by the CML (baseline, 2015) and ReCiPe (endpoint (H), 2008) LCIA methods and post-processed social impacts provided by the Social Impacts Weighting Method, disaggregated by subprocesses and impact locations. Data is provided for the reference year (2016), and some aggregated data is also provided for alternative scenarios that were explored in order to check pathways to reduce social and environmental impacts of the academic activity of the UPV/EHU.

    This dataset may be used as a reference for future calculations of the environmental and social footprint of higher education institutions and other organisations.

    Description

    A life cycle assessment (LCA) of the entire high speed rail (HSR) network in Spain was completed. Life cycle inventory (LCI) data related to the construction and maintenance phases of the infrastructure was collected using Google Earth tool, and complemented with data obtained from other LCA studies. LCI data associated with the operation phase of the infrastructure was built on available fragmentary data on passenger movements for the year 2016, processed with a python algorithm to estimate the transport service provided by the infrastructure. Environmental impacts for transport modes were obtained from Ecoinvent v3.7 database and processed with openLCA software. Life cycle impact assessment (LCIA) results gathered in the dataset include Global Warming (GWP100a), Cumulative Energy Demand and total emissions for PM10, SO2, NOX and NMVOC. This dataset presents a detailed description of the Spanish HSR network, including the length of each item (bridges, tunnels, earthworks, railway tracks), and a robust estimation of passenger transport over the infrastructure for year 2016.

    Description

    The life-cycle assessment (LCA) methodology was used to assess and compare the environmental performance of biodegradable packaging in two end-of-life processing treatments: industrial composting and industrial incineration. It was conducted according to the guidelines ISO 14040 (2006) using OpenLCA v2 and the Ecoinvent® 3.0.1 database.

    Description

    This upload contains the Supplementary Information file and the underlying data as Excel-file for the referenced Journal article ("Hourly marginal electricity mixes and their relevance for assessing the environmental performance of installations with variable load or power") More specifically, it provides time series of the Spanish electricity generation mix for the year 2021 for energy system analysis (as used as basis for the underlying publication), including imports and environmental impacts of the hourly generation mix for all EF3.0 impact categories (Marginal_Electricity_Results_Analysis_2021_V17.xls) a spreadshhet calculator for determining the average and marginal hourly benefits of a generator with variable load (a PV installation, but the generation profile can be substituted by any other) Load-Gen_Balancing_V15.xlsm life cycle inventory data for import into openLCA and re-use in combination with the ecoinvent databse (Version 3.7.1).     Description

    This document provides the Life-Cycle Inventory of the study comparing the environmental performance of the restoration (Scenario 1, also mentioned as "S1") or renovation (Scenario 2, "S2") of a traditional Danish farmer house. The LCI is used as input for the life-cycle impact assessment phase in the LCA where the inputs and outputs of elementary flows in the LCI are characterized as potential impacts on the environment. The LCI is based on primary data from the "Apprentices' House" combined with secondary data from materials specific environmental product declaration and the large LCI database ecoinvent v3.

    The file contains several spreadsheets organized as follows:

    Thicknesses,S1 - Reports the materials and their corresponding thicknesses used for walls, ceilings, floors and insulation in S1

    Thicknesses, S1b - Reports the materials and their corresponding thicknesses used for walls, ceilings, floors and insulation in S1b

    Thicknesses, S1c - Reports the materials and their corresponding thicknesses used for walls, ceilings, floors and insulation in S1c

    Thicknesses, S2 - Reports the materials and their corresponding thicknesses used for walls, ceilings, floors and insulation in S2

    Surfaces - Reports the area of all surfaces of the house (walls, ceilings, floors) for all scenarios.

    Bill of materials - Sums up the list and quantity of all the materials used in all scenarios, providing details as to the quantity kept from the actual house, as well as the new input and output of materials during the restoration/renovation

    Heat loss, S1 - Provides details for the calculation of heat loss through the building envelope of the house in Scenario 1

    Heat loss, S1b - Provides details for the calculation of heat loss through the building envelope of the house in Scenario 1b

    Heat loss, S1c - Provides details for the calculation of heat loss through the building envelope of the house in Scenario 1c

    Heat loss, S2 - Provides details for the calculation of heat loss through the building envelope of the house in Scenario 2

    Parameters - Describes the main parameters used in the LCI and their corresponding uncertainty

    LCI Materials - Provides the full breakdown of the processes created and used for the LCI modelling on OpenLCA

    LCI Building - Provides the full breakdown of the processes created and used for the LCI modelling on OpenLCA
